Transaction 762329cda438a73f227c54fb67e2f06d11a1a23c270c019795f7452da78d332c

3 Input
2 Outputs
  • 762329cda438a73f227c54fb67e2f06d11a1a23c270c019795f7452da78d332c:0
  • value  20000000
    address  12WtHX6msUkD3ZzEAVqFajRRkan6WkyJez
  • 762329cda438a73f227c54fb67e2f06d11a1a23c270c019795f7452da78d332c:1
  • value  1527771
    address  bc1qau6r9t6gn625aqrtxlup0xva5425xhh7zl3kka